As you know, linguistics is concerned with the objective description of the English language. However, there have also been numerous prescriptive approaches to enforce a particular language use, for instance in early grammar writing, lexicography and usage guides. One such feature, which has been prohibited for example, is the split infinitive. A discussion of the influence of prescriptivism still today will be accompanied by (our own small-scale) descriptive studies of language use. |
